Transaction dea39fbb373468715eee30407d03343bbd48aee184a7bca3138bd926bf11e115

1 Input
1 Outputs
  • dea39fbb373468715eee30407d03343bbd48aee184a7bca3138bd926bf11e115:0
  • value  608283
    address  37LFPSUTzpAKNU6uea6CSXYyAX2PpKEWsA